Abstract
A multiple power-source housing adapted to prevent simultaneous removal of more than a single power source, such as a battery, at a time. In an example embodiment, the power-source housing is used to house batteries for an intra-aortic balloon pump, which use battery power during transport. The power-source housing holds a first and second power source. When the first power source is removed, a mechanism, such as a knob, prevents simultaneous removal of the second power source or removal of the second power source until the first power source is replaced. Similarly, when the second power source is removed the mechanism prevents simultaneous removal of the first power source or removal of the first power source until the second power source is replaced.
